指令抓图
接口调用说明
请求地址 : /v1/api/device/control_stream_snapshot
请求方式 : POST
请求头
参数名 | 参数值 | 是否必须 |
---|---|---|
Content-Type | application/json | 是 |
X-Token | 实际accessToken | 是 |
请求报文体
名称 | 类型 | 是否必须 | 备注 |
---|---|---|---|
deviceSn | String | 是 | 设备序列号 |
channelId | int | 是 | 视频通道号 |
frameTime | string | 否 | 抓图时间点,非必填,格式yyyyMMddHHmmss ,不填的情况下抓实况图; 如果设备开通智能编码,抓图时间点会有误差; |
//示例数据
{
"deviceSn" : "**********",//设备序列号
"channelId" : 0,//视频通道号
"frameTime" : "20250804120000"//抓图时间点
}
响应报文
名称 | 类型 | 是否必须 | 备注 |
---|---|---|---|
code | int | 是 | 状态码 |
msg | String | 是 | 状态码解释信息 |
data | Object | 否 | 返回内容 |
data内容如下:
名称 | 类型 | 是否必须 | 备注 |
---|---|---|---|
url | String | 是 | 图片地址,有效期 5min |
encryptIv | String | 是 | 加密图片的初始向量 |
workingKey | String | 是 | 加密图片的工作密钥 |
//示例数据
{
"code":1000,//状态码
"msg":"OK",//状态码解释信息
"data":{
"url":"https://viewleader.oss-cn-qingdao.aliyuncs.com/Alarm%2F**********_0_1600168457310?Expires=1600168762&OSSAccessKeyId=LTAI4GK15nydKttqKG9yZSWK&Signature=JZ0XPOllEyobwQTYbmLb2UY4lhs%3D",
"encryptIv":"V1sPjLJ9eWILVuT0",
"workingKey":"EevvJQ0INuuaMPyv2QFSOzGlCZLMfKZa"
}
}
错误码
状态码 | 状态描述 |
---|---|
1000 | 成功 |
1001 | 参数错误 |
1002 | 请求异常 |
1006 | AccessToken异常或过期 |
2002 | 设备不在线 |
2008 | 设备不存在 |
4003 | 本地资源不存在 |